1. Understand the spatial layout and clarify the direction of the door type

✅ Before buying a shower door, the first step should be to evaluate the actual space of the bathroom.

✅ Small-sized bathrooms are suitable for sliding doors or folding doors: these door types take up almost no extra space when opening and closing, and can maximise the usable area.

✅ Bathrooms with ample space can opt for swing doors or frameless designs. Swing doors offer a more transparent, considerable opening experience, while frameless glass doors are modern, simple, and smooth, enhancing the overall texture.

✅ Modern bathrooms emphasise "white space" and "transparency", so the choice of door type should be based on reducing visual obstruction and avoiding complex frames or heavy metal structures.

 

2. Glass type and safety

The most common material for shower doors is tempered glass, which is not only heat-resistant and impact-resistant but also has strong safety performance. To meet the decoration needs of different styles, the standard glass processing methods currently on the market include:

(1) Transparent glass visually expands the space and is ideal for a minimalist style.

(2) Frosted glass increases privacy and is suitable for family use or a more open space layout.

(3) Patterned glass or gradient glass retains some transparency while creating a soft atmosphere and adding a more design-oriented sense.

If you prefer a minimalist and clean decorative language, choosing high-transparency glass without patterns will be a good choice. When pursuing decorative elements or needing to block sight, lightly frosted or artistic patterned glass is a more personalised option.

3. Frameless structure: a symbol of contemporary style

In modern bathroom design, frameless shower doors are becoming a mainstream trend. It utilises tempered glass and hidden connectors, eliminating the need for a heavy metal frame, which makes the bathroom space more transparent and open.

Compared with the traditional framed design, the advantages of frameless doors include:

✅ Stronger visual neatness;

✅ Easier to clean, no dead corners for dirt;

✅ More modern, suitable for contemporary simplicity, industrial style, Nordic style and other styles.

However, it should be noted that the frameless structure requires higher installation accuracy, and the glass thickness is typically above 0.31–0.39 inches to ensure stability and durability.

 

4. Hardware accessories determine the texture of details

Modern bathrooms pay attention to details, and hardware is the most easily overlooked but crucial part of shower door design. Common hardware materials include stainless steel, copper, and aluminium alloy, among others. Among them, 304 stainless steel is the best choice, with good anti-rust and anti-corrosion properties.

The surface treatment of accessories is also exquisite, featuring brushed, mirrored, and electroplated black titanium finishes, as well as other processes, which can be matched with bathrooms of various styles. For example:

² Mirrored hardware is suitable for a simple modern style.

² Brushed treatment is more of an industrial style.

² Black titanium or gun colour can enhance the sense of space hierarchy and personality tension.

Selecting hardware with a unified style and exquisite craftsmanship can significantly enhance the overall texture of the bathroom space.

 

5. Functionality and daily cleaning and maintenance are equally important

Good-looking design is essential, but the convenience of long-term use is more worthy of attention. Choosing a shower door that is easy to clean and resistant to scum accumulation can significantly reduce the daily maintenance burden.

Recommended options include:

Ø Glass doors with nano self-cleaning coating on the surface can effectively reduce the adhesion of scale and soap scum.

Ø Door type with magnetic sealing strips can prevent water leakage.

Ø The design of the hidden slide rails is beautiful and easy to clean.

For bathrooms with a high frequency of family use, durable and easy-to-maintain door types are a worthwhile investment.
